Recognizing Joint Inflammation Pain



In the realm of chronic joint problems, comprehending arthritis discomfort is vital for individuals looking for effective management methods. Arthritis describes the swelling of one or more joints, leading to symptoms such as pain, stiffness, swelling, and lowered variety of activity. Both most typical kinds of joint inflammation are osteoarthritis and rheumatoid joint inflammation. Osteo arthritis is defined by the breakdown of joint cartilage material and underlying bone, frequently influencing weight-bearing joints such as the knees, hips, and back. On the other hand, rheumatoid joint inflammation is an autoimmune disorder where the immune system wrongly attacks the joints, bring about inflammation and joint damages.

Trick Active Ingredients to Look For



pain relief creampain relief cream
When thinking about discomfort relief hanker arthritis, it is important to take notice of essential ingredients that can successfully target and ease joint pain. One of the most common and reliable active ingredients to seek in joint inflammation discomfort alleviation lotions is Menthol. Menthol produces a cooling sensation that can help sidetrack from the pain and offer short-term relief. An additional important ingredient is Capsaicin, stemmed from chili peppers, which functions by lowering compound P, a chemical that carries pain signals to the brain. When used topically, Capsaicin lotions can help alleviate joint inflammation discomfort. In addition, components like Methylsulfonylmethane (MSM) and Glucosamine are known for their anti-inflammatory homes and ability to support joint wellness. MSM can assist decrease swelling, while Glucosamine aids in reconstructing cartilage. Furthermore, Arnica, an all-natural herb, is frequently found in arthritis creams due to its anti-inflammatory properties. Way Of Life Changes for Long-Term Alleviation



Executing lasting adjustments to daily routines can substantially add to long-lasting relief from joint inflammation pain. Normal workout is vital in taking care of arthritis pain. Low-impact tasks like yoga exercise, cycling, or swimming can improve joint adaptability and strengthen muscles to sustain the joints. Keeping a healthy weight is likewise crucial as additional pounds put added stress and anxiety on joints, intensifying the discomfort. A well balanced diet regimen rich in fruits, vegetables, whole grains, and lean healthy proteins can help in reducing inflammation and give vital nutrients for joint wellness.


Integrating stress-reducing tasks such as meditation, deep breathing exercises, or mindfulness methods can help take care of joint inflammation signs as stress and anxiety usually worsens pain. Appropriate remainder and high quality rest are equally essential for taking care of pain and advertising overall health.

Sorts Of Discomfort Dealt With



Various kinds of discomfort can be effectively treated making use of topical pain lotions, supplying targeted relief straight at the source of pain (pain cream). Topical pain creams are flexible and can attend to a variety of concerns, making them a useful alternative for people looking for local discomfort relief




pain creampain cream
One typical sort of discomfort that can be treated with topical creams is bone and joint discomfort. This includes pain in the muscular tissues, ligaments, joints, and ligaments. Whether it's due to overuse, injury, or conditions like joint inflammation, topical creams can help relieve pain in these locations.




Neuropathic pain, which comes from damages to the nerves, is one more kind that can gain from topical therapies. Problems such as diabetic neuropathy or post-herpetic neuralgia can create burning, shooting, or prickling discomfort, and using a topical cream directly to the afflicted area can my blog provide relief.




pain creampain cream
In addition, topical discomfort lotions can also work in taking care of inflammatory discomfort, such as that triggered by problems like tendonitis or bursitis. By targeting the swollen cells, these creams can help in reducing swelling and pain, allowing people to experience improved wheelchair and convenience.

Advantages Over Dental Medications



Utilizing topical discomfort lotions uses distinct advantages over traditional dental medications in targeted pain management. One vital advantage is the ability you could try these out of topical lotions to supply medication straight to the site of discomfort, supplying localized relief without the demand for the medication to circulate throughout the entire body. This targeted strategy can lead to faster start of activity and potentially reduced general medication dosages, minimizing the danger of systemic adverse effects.


Topical discomfort lotions also use the advantage of reduced drug communications compared to oral medicines. pain cream. Since website link the drug is applied straight to the skin and does not pass with the digestion system, the danger of interactions with various other drugs taken orally is lessened. This can be particularly advantageous for individuals who are taking numerous medicines for various health problems


Furthermore, topical discomfort creams are normally well-tolerated and have a lower danger of causing stomach issues such as abscess or gastritis, which prevail side results of many oral discomfort drugs. This can be particularly useful for individuals who have delicate tummies or that are susceptible to gastrointestinal issues. In general, the targeted distribution, lowered drug communications, and lower danger of systemic negative effects make topical pain lotions a useful choice for people seeking efficient and well-tolerated pain monitoring solutions.

One significant aspect is the kind of photosensors that are available for different spectral regions, however infrared measurement is also difficult due to the fact that essentially everything releases IR as thermal radiation, particularly at wavelengths beyond about 5 m. Another problem is that numerous products such as glass and plastic soak up infrared, making it incompatible as an optical medium.


Samples for IR spectrophotometry may be smeared between two discs of potassium bromide or ground with potassium bromide and pushed into a pellet. Where liquid services are to be measured, insoluble silver chloride is used to construct the cell. Image Credit: Matej Kastelic/ Dr. Arnold J. Beckman and his coworkers at the National Technologies Laboratories first created the spectrophotometer in 1940. In 1935 Beckman founded the business, and the discovery of the spectrophotometer was their most ground-breaking innovation. Dr. Bruce Merrifield, a Nobel prize-winning biochemist, specified that the development of the spectrophotometer was "most likely the most essential instrument ever established towards the development of bioscience." Before the discovery of the spectrophotometer, chemical analyses took weeks to complete, with 25% precision.




Uv/vis/nir Fundamentals Explained


Over time, researchers kept improving the spectrophotometer style to improve its performance. The UV abilities of the model B spectrophotometer were improved by changing the glass prism with a quartz prism.


Normally, a spectrophotometer is made up of 2 instruments, namely, a spectrometer and a photometer. A fundamental spectrophotometer includes a light source, a monochromator, a collimator for straight light beam transmission, a cuvette to place a sample, and a photoelectric detector.
